Reduced Overhead Costs
When considering in-home elderly care, you’ll find that reduced overhead costs can be a significant advantage. By choosing in-home care, you sidestep the hefty expenses associated with traditional nursing homes, such as facility maintenance and utilities.
You won’t need to worry about paying for a room or shared space, which often inflates the cost of care in institutions. Instead, your loved one can stay in their own home where they’re already comfortable, saving money on lodging costs.
Additionally, in-home care allows you to pay only for the specific services needed, avoiding one-size-fits-all packages that might include unnecessary charges.
With fewer administrative fees and no large facility to support, you can allocate resources more effectively, ensuring your loved one receives quality care without breaking the bank.

What Are the Qualifications of In-Home Caregivers in Edmonds?
When you’re considering in-home caregivers in Edmonds, you’ll find they often possess a variety of essential qualifications.
Typically, they’re trained in basic caregiving skills, have CPR and first aid certifications, and some may even have specialized training for dementia care.
Many caregivers undergo background checks and have experience with elderly care.

Are There Financial Assistance Programs Available for In-Home Elderly Care?
You’re probably wondering if there are financial assistance programs available for in-home elderly care. Yes, there are!
Programs like Medicaid, Veterans Aid and Attendance, and state-specific initiatives can help cover costs. You’ll want to explore options like long-term care insurance and nonprofit organizations offering support.
It’s essential to research eligibility criteria and application processes to guarantee you or your loved one receives the support needed for quality in-home care.
How Do Families Ensure the Safety of Their Loved Ones With In-Home Care?
To guarantee your loved one’s safety with in-home care, start by thoroughly vetting caregivers.
Check their references and credentials, and make sure they’re background-checked.
Install security measures like cameras or emergency alert systems.
Regularly communicate with caregivers and drop by unannounced to observe care quality.
Develop a clear care plan with input from healthcare professionals.
Keeping open communication with your loved one about their comfort and safety is essential too.
What Technology Is Used to Support In-Home Elderly Care Services?
You’re wondering about the technology supporting in-home elderly care services.
Well, there are a few key tools that make a big difference. Caregivers use telehealth platforms for virtual doctor visits, ensuring immediate medical advice.
Personal emergency response systems (PERS) allow your loved ones to get help at the push of a button.
Smart home devices, like motion sensors, monitor activity and alert you to any unusual behaviors, ensuring their safety and your peace of mind.
